Timing is Key
To achieve the perfect texture, consider the order in which you add your ingredients. Start with hard vegetables and incorporate softer ones later. This ensures everything cooks evenly and retains its color and nutrients.
Let It Simmer
One of the secrets to a rich Million Dollar Soup is letting it simmer for at least 30 minutes. This allows flavors to meld beautifully, creating a sumptuous depth that quick cooking simply can’t achieve.

Can I use canned beans in this recipe?
Absolutely! Canned beans are a fantastic option if you’re short on time. They’re quick, easy, and work perfectly in Million Dollar Soup. Just be sure to rinse them well to remove excess sodium and any canning liquid. If you prefer, you can also use dried beans, but remember they’ll need soaking and longer cooking times.
What can I substitute for smoked tofu?
If you’re not a fan of smoked tofu or simply can’t find any, there are plenty of alternatives. You could try using grilled or marinated tempeh for a similar texture and flavor profile. For a non-soy option, roasted mushrooms can add that satisfying umami punch to the soup while keeping it hearty and delightful.

Creamy White Bean and Spinach Soup
- Total Time: 45 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
A delicious and creamy soup made with white beans, smoked tofu, and fresh spinach.
Ingredients
- 2 (15 oz) cans white beans, drained
- 7 oz smoked tofu, cubed
- 1 tablespoon cornstarch
- 3 tablespoons vegetable oil
- 2 teaspoons paprika seasoning
- 1 teaspoon chili flakes
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up potatoes, sliced and peeled
- 2 cups baby spinach
- 1 cup vegetable broth
- 6 oz sour cream
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Coat the cubed smoked tofu evenly with cornstarch. Heat vegetable oil in a large pot and sauté the tofu until golden and lightly crisp. Remove and set aside.
- In the same pot, cook the chopped onion until soft and translucent. Add minced garlic and sauté briefly until fragrant.
- Stir in sliced potatoes, paprika seasoning, and chili flakes, allowing the spices to release their aroma in the oil.
- Add vegetable broth and drained white beans. Simmer until the potatoes are tender and the broth has slightly thickened.
- Return the tofu to the pot. Stir in baby spinach and cook just until wilted.
- Reduce the heat and gently fold in sour cream until the soup becomes creamy and smooth.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Serve hot.
